MEMORANDUM OPINION No. 04-12-00276-CV
IN THE INTEREST OF A.G., D.G.G., D.L., and A.L., Jr., Children
From the 25th Judicial District Court, Guadalupe County, Texas Trial Court No. 12-0131-CV Honorable Karin Bonicoro, Judge Presiding
PER CURIAM
Sitting: Catherine Stone, Chief Justice Karen Angelini, Justice Sandee Bryan Marion, Justice
Delivered and Filed: June 6, 2012
DISMISSED FOR LACK OF JURISDICTION
The clerk’s record was filed in this appeal on May 3, 2012. It appears that the clerk’s
record was prepared based on a notice of appeal filed by the respondent parents challenging an
associate judge’s decision on an interlocutory order which seeks to appeal the decision to the
referring district court. The clerk’s record does not contain a final judgment or a notice of appeal
to this court.
On May 4, 2012, we ordered the respondent parents to show cause why this appeal
should not be dismissed for lack of jurisdiction. No response was filed. Accordingly, this appeal
is dismissed for lack of jurisdiction. See TEX. R. APP. P. 25.1 (setting forth requirements for 04-12-00276-CV
perfecting an appeal in a civil case); TEX. R. APP. P. 42.3 (providing for involuntary dismissal of
civil appeal for want of jurisdiction).
